<Our item number 109534><B>Naples. Salut d&#39;or, ND.</B> Fr-808; CNI-XIX pl.15,1; Biaggi-1624. 4.37 grams. 23.25 mm. Charles I of Anjou, 1266-1278. Split arms of Jerusalem and Anjou. Leg: +KAROL&#39; DEI GRA IERL&#39;M SICILIE REX. <I>Reverse:</I> The Annunciation: lily in vase below. Leg: AVE GRACIA PLENA DOMINUS TECUM. <B>NGC graded AU-55.</B> <BR><BR>Charles, or Carlo I of Anjou, after being thrown out of Sicily, went to Naples and ruled there. He was allied with papal interests helping to keep the imperial forces out of Italy. Despite the setback in Sicily, his dynasty was very powerful in Naples.
